当前位置:网站首页>How to build an all-in-one database cloud machine that meets the needs of information innovation?
How to build an all-in-one database cloud machine that meets the needs of information innovation?
2022-06-30 09:51:00 【Smartx hyper fusion】
In the near future ,SmartX Launched Cloud database infrastructure solutions , The goal is to better meet the performance requirements of the enterprise database cloud base 、 Stable 、 agile 、 Simple and other requirements . The scheme has been implemented under the multi configuration scheme Oracle Database performance measurement , There is also super fusion bearing A private bank 100+ MySQL database User practices .
At present , In addition to the cloud transformation needs of infrastructure , The transformation of Xinchuang has also become a customer demand in some key industries involving the national economy and the people's livelihood . Based on the enterprise cloud on the database , How to build a server based on the information innovation system 、 virtualization 、 Distributed storage and database , Get a consistent performance experience , Is a major challenge for users . In response to this challenge ,SmartX It is super integrated with NPC Jincang based on independent research and development 、 database , Fully tuned and consolidated , The whole stack has been built to meet the needs of Xinchuang Database cloud all-in-one machine joint solution , The goal is :
help IT Cloud transformation and information innovation transformation of infrastructure and database .
Implement the scheme in a smaller scale and simpler way .
Have the reliability and high performance to support the production business .
Simple agile deployment , Build a large gold warehouse DBaaS Database as a service .
Scheme structure
SmartX Joint solution with the cloud all-in-one machine of NPC Jincang database , It mainly consists of the server hardware of Xinchuang 、 Renmin Jincang KES Database software 、KRDS Management software and SmartX Super fusion software composition , The hyper fusion software includes distributed storage 、 Virtual computing 、 Multi cluster management 、 Data protection ( disaster 、 Double live )、 Network differential segment and other software for building infrastructure .
Based on data scenarios ,SmartX The super fusion system is optimized from many aspects , To ensure better support for the gold warehouse of NPC KES Database operation , To achieve higher performance and lower latency :
Virtualization level optimization :Boost Patterns reduce the virtualization layer I/O Time delay .
Network layer optimization : use SR-IOV Technology network pass through technology , Reduce network virtualization overhead .
Cache media optimization :NVMe Media improves cache performance .
Storage network optimization :25Gb The Internet , Support the rapid exchange of internal data .
In the case of lightweight deployment , At least by 3 Platform compliance SmartX Super convergence standard server 、2 Network switches that meet the requirements 、SmartX Hyperfusion software 、CloudTower Multi cluster management software 、 operating system 、 Renmin Jincang KES Database and database service management and control platform KRDS It can be built and operated .
The system deployment architecture is shown in the figure below :
In this scheme , Renmin Jincang KRDS And SmartX Multi cluster management software CloudTower The depth of the integration , Realize one-stop push KES Mirror image 、 Create a database virtual machine VM、 Deploy KES database ( read / Write 、 read-only )、 Start and stop the database 、 Database management and development 、 Database monitoring 、 Database optimization .
SmartX Joint solution with the cloud all-in-one machine of NPC Jincang database , Database deployment can be realized 、 Database implementation / Development 、 Operation and maintenance control three stages of database life cycle management , Greatly simplify database operation and maintenance management , Improve work efficiency .
performance optimization
For the core performance and latency of the database , The two sides from super fusion 、 Different levels of the database , Joint profiling and tuning .
The configuration of the database cloud all-in-one machine in this evaluation is as follows :
The system deployment is as follows :
The test software shall be universal BenchmarkSQL Database benchmarking tools .
Tested and optimized , The performance indexes are as follows :
By comparing the data , The performance of the database cloud all-in-one machine can reach the same physical machine or bare metal configuration 80% Above full load TPCC processing capacity .
stay KES In the case of read / write separation cluster deployment , The maximum performance can reach 720K tpmc, amount to Process more than... Per minute 2 Million complex financial business transactions ( For each transaction, press 15 Atomic operation calculation , And reserve the margin according to the industry experience ), It can meet the running needs of most user application databases .
Advantages and value of the scheme
SmartX Joint solution with the cloud all-in-one machine of NPC Jincang database , Is based on SmartX Hyperfusion system , For the cloud database service management and control platform of NPC Jincang KRDS And core database products KES Performance optimization best practices . The scheme Let users get agility and simplicity from infrastructure to database cloud , At the same time, we can get the experience consistent with the traditional architecture in terms of reliability and performance . The scheme has the following advantages :
Quanxinchuang : From hardware 、 Distributed storage 、 Virtualization to the operating system 、 All databases meet the requirements of Xinchuang .
"One-stop" work style : Open the box , No need to purchase storage separately 、 Server devices 、 Virtualization software 、 operating system 、 Database software .
High performance : Full stack performance optimization , Read write separation cluster deployment scenario , The maximum performance can reach 720K tpmc, Can handle more than... Per minute 2 Million complex business transactions .
The cloud service : Minimum three node start , Invest on demand , Dynamic capacity . True realization DBaaS Database as a service , The database administrator can realize on-demand application and agile deployment from resources to databases .
边栏推荐
- JVM family
- AutoUpdater. Net client custom update file
- ACM intensive training graph theory exercise 3 in the summer vacation of 2020 [problem solving]
- 3.集成eslint、prettier
- qmlplugindump executable not found.It is required to generate the qmltypes file for VTK Qml
- Application exploration and practice of super convergence in the production environment of insurance industry
- 机器学习笔记 九:预测模型优化(防止欠拟合和过拟合问题发生)
- Enum demo
- MCU firmware packaging Script Software
- [Ubuntu redis installation]
猜你喜欢
JVM tuning tool introduction and constant pool explanation
Electron, which can wrap web page programs into desktop applications
About the smart platform solution for business hall Terminal Desktop System
NTP of Prometheus monitoring_ exporter
Clickhouse installation (quick start)
Self service terminal handwritten Chinese character recognition input method library tjfink introduction
Dart development skills
I'm late for school
oracle跨数据库复制数据表-dblink
Comparison problems encountered in recent study
随机推荐
Enum demo
Niuke rearrangement rule taking method
Redis docker 主从模式与哨兵sentinel
Demo of guavacache
Code management related issues
Cloud native database
Pass anonymous function to simplification principle
Small program development journey
JVM notes (III): analysis of JVM object creation and memory allocation mechanism
Eight sorts (II)
[new book recommendation] cleaning data for effective data science
Create thread pool demo
Alibaba billion concurrent projects in architecture
qmlplugindump executable not found. It is required to generate the qmltypes file for VTK Qml
Distributed session
Redis docker master-slave mode and sentinel
JVM tuning tool introduction and constant pool explanation
JVM garbage collector G1 & ZGC details
3. integrate eslint and prettier
Using OpenCV Net for image restoration